摘要
利用多普勒天气雷达资料,结合宁夏精细化预报产品,对2003年9月5日的一场降水过程进行了雷达气象学和中小尺度天气学分析,得到了一些初步结果.分析表明:多普勒雷达降水回波强度变化、降水回波总面积、强回波面积与降水过程相吻合.多普勒速度场、回波顶高、垂直累积液态含水量、对应的上升气流以及温度平流对这次降水具有预报指示意义.
Radar and mesoscale meteorology analysis was conducted on a rainfall taken place on September 5 2003 by using Doppler radar data and mesoscale numerical weather forecast model products. The results suggested that the change of rainfall echo intensity, echo area of intensive precipitation and total area of echo were corresponding to the change of precipitation. The vortex in Doppler velocity field, echo tops, vertical integrated liquid, lift stream and cold advection are significant in this rainfall case.
